General Motors Inks Long-Term Supply Agreement to Scale Rare Earth Magnet Sourcing and Production in the U.S.

General Motors Inks Long-Term Supply Agreement to Scale Rare Earth Magnet Sourcing and Production in the U.S.

General Motors and MP Materials today announced the formation of a strategic collaboration to develop a fully integrated U.S. supply chain for rare earth magnets. Low Coal Stockpile Causing Concerns - Brown Outs Across USA?

Low Coal Stockpile Causing Concerns - Brown Outs Across USA?

In September, the United States was at its lowest coal stockpiles since 1978 Source: U.S. Energy Information Administration, Electricity Monthly Update and Monthly Energy Review Coal stockpiles at U.S. electric power plants totaled 80 million tons at the end of September, the lowest monthly level since March 1978. GM Doubles Down On Electric Buys A Chunk Of Battery Maker

GM Doubles Down On Electric Buys A Chunk Of Battery Maker

Will construct a factory in North America to process critical battery materials for GM’s Ultium electric vehicle platform. The joint venture will process Cathode Active Material (CAM), a key battery material that represents about 40 percent of the cost of a battery cell. ... Continue reading
